§ 10.06 RULES OF INTERPRETATION.
   The construction of all ordinances of this municipality shall be by the following rules, unless such construction is plainly repugnant to the intent of the legislative body, or of the context of the same ordinance:
   (A)   AND or OR. Either conjunction shall include the other, as if written “and/or”, if the sense requires it;
   (B)   Acts by assistants. When a statute, or ordinance, requires an act to be done which, by law, an agent, or deputy as well, may do as the principal, such requisition shall be satisfied by the performance of such act by an authorized agent, or deputy;
   (C)   Gender; singular and plural; tenses. Words denoting the masculine gender shall be deemed to include the feminine and neuter genders; words in the singular shall include the plural, and words in the plural shall include the singular; the use of a verb in the present tense shall include the future, if applicable; and
   (D)   General term. A general term following specific enumeration of terms is not to be limited to the class enumerated, unless expressly so limited.
